Door and window repair services involve fixing issues that affect the functionality, appearance, and security of existing doors and windows in a property. These services typically include repairing or replacing broken, cracked, or warped glass, fixing damaged frames, addressing issues with hinges, locks, and handles, and sealing gaps to improve insulation. Skilled service providers work to restore doors and windows to their proper condition, helping homeowners maintain the safety and comfort of their homes.
Many common problems can signal the need for door or window repairs. These include difficulty opening or closing, drafts or air leaks, broken locks or handles, cracked or shattered glass, and visible damage to frames or sashes. Such issues can compromise security, increase energy costs, or diminish the aesthetic appeal of a property. Local contractors can assess these problems and recommend the best solutions to restore the functionality and appearance of doors and windows.

The overview below groups typical Door Window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Portage,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or fixes like replacing a broken window pane or repairing a loose frame generally range from $150 to $400. Many routine repairs fall within this middle band, depending on the extent of the damage and window type.
Medium-Scale Projects - Replacing multiple windows or upgrading to energy-efficient models often costs between $600 and $1,500 per window. These projects are common for homeowners seeking to improve comfort and energy savings.
Full Window Replacement - Complete replacement of all windows in a home can range from $4,000 to $10,000 or more, depending on the number of windows and materials selected.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into higher cost tiers.
Custom or High-End Installations - Specialty windows, custom designs, or larger installations can exceed $15,000, with costs varying widely based on specifications. Such projects are less frequent but handled by local contractors experienced in high-end work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
